Troubleshooting en
39
Fault Cause and troubleshooting
"E:30 / -10", or
"H:95" and End.
The filters in the water inflow are blocked.
Clean the filters in the water inflow.
The water pressure is low.
Check whether the tap has sufficient water pres-
sure.
The water level measuring system is defective.
With this error message, the appliance starts a drain-
ing process.
1. Wait approx. 5 minutes until the draining process
ends.
2. Restart the appliance.
If required, start the draining process again.
3. If the fault persists, call customer service.
→Page46
"E:30/-20" Critical malfunction.
Turn off the water tap.
With this error message, the appliance starts a drain-
ing process.
1. Wait approx. 5 minutes until the draining process
ends.
2. Restart the appliance.
If required, start the draining process again.
3. If the fault persists, call customer service.
→Page46
Detergent dosage is too high.
Reduce the amount of detergent for the next wash-
ing cycle with the same load.
Additional water has been added.
Do not add any extra water to the appliance while it
is operating.
Heavy foam build-up. Detergent dosage is too high.
Mix one tablespoon of fabric softener with 0.5 litres
of water and pour the mixture into compartment II
(not for outdoor clothing, sportswear or items
stuffed with down).
Reduce the amount of detergent for the next wash-
ing cycle with the same load.
flashes. The door is not completely closed.
1. Ensure that there is no laundry trapped in the door.
2. Close the door.
